Transaction 68da3b1fa90ee4d0412099c622b2523bd61767b920ddda5a0b674027cdbaca3e
1 Input
1 Output
-
68da3b1fa90ee4d0412099c622b2523bd61767b920ddda5a0b674027cdbaca3e:0
- value
- 173150
- script pubkey
- OP_0 OP_PUSHBYTES_20 a20877176816a4802eb7cf11989f0dea16d269ff
- address
- bc1q5gy8w9mgz6jgqt4heuge38cdagtdy60lc3wanu